TCR Episode #97 | Lee Goldberg - GATED PREY
Sunday Oct 03, 2021
Sunday Oct 03, 2021
In this episode, the Crew welcomes back to the show our good friend and #1 New York Times bestselling author Lee Goldberg to discuss his latest Eve Ronin thriller, GATED PREY.
Lee is a two-time Edgar Award and two-time Shamus Award nominee and the #1 New York Times bestselling author of more than forty novels. He has also written and/or produced many TV shows, including Diagnosis Murder, SeaQuest, and Monk, and he is the co-creator of the Mystery 101 series of Hallmark movies. As an international television consultant, he has advised networks and studios in Canada, France, Germany, Spain, China, Sweden, and the Netherlands on the creation, writing, and production of episodic television series. TCR Episode #96 | Brad Parks - UNTHINKABLE
Monday Sep 20, 2021
Monday Sep 20, 2021
In this episode, the Crew goes behind the scenes with award-winning and bestselling author Brad Parks to discuss his latest thriller- UNTHINKABLE.
Brad Parks is the only writer to have won the Shamus, Nero, and Lefty Awards, three of American crime fiction’s most prestigious prizes. His novels have been translated into 15 languages and have won critical acclaim across the globe, including stars from every major pre-publication review outlet. A graduate of Dartmouth College, Parks is a former journalist with The Washington Post and The (Newark, N.J.) Star-Ledger. He is now a full-time novelist living in Virginia with his wife and two school-aged children.

TCR Episode #95 | Rachel Howzell Hall - THESE TOXIC THINGS
Thursday Sep 16, 2021
Thursday Sep 16, 2021
In this episode, New York Times bestselling and award-winning author Rachel Howzell Hall joins The Crew Reviews to discuss her latest must-read thriller, THESE TOXIC THINGS.
“This cleverly plotted, surprise-filled novel offers well-drawn and original characters, lively dialogue, and a refreshing take on the serial killer theme. Hall continues to impress.” —Publishers Weekly (starred review)
“The mystery plots are twisty and grabby, but also worth noting is the realistic rendering of a Black L.A. neighborhood locked in a battle over gentrification.”—Los Angeles Times
Rachel is a past member of the board of directors for Mystery Writers of America and has been a featured writer on NPR’s acclaimed Crime in the City series and the National Endowment for the Arts weekly podcast; she has also served as a mentor in Pitch Wars and the Association of Writers Programs.

TCR Episode #94 | Andrews & Wilson - DARK INTERCEPT
Monday Sep 13, 2021
Monday Sep 13, 2021
In this episode, Brian Andrews and Jeff Wilson, the award-winning authors behind the pen name Andrews & Wilson, return to The Crew Reviews to discuss their latest thriller (and newest series) DARK INTERCEPT.
WHEN DARK FORCES RISE IS FAITH & FIREPOWER ENOUGH?
It’s “Taken meets Stranger Things” in Andrews & WIlson’s new faith-friendly supernatural series from Tyndale House. DARK INTERCEPT (Book 1 in The Shepherds Series) follows former Navy SEAL Jedidiah Johnson as he confronts ghosts from his past, and demons in the present, while on a mission find and rescue a kidnapped twelve-year-old girl with very special gifts. Facing an enemy unlike anything he’s faced before. To survive Jed must tap abilities beyond the skills he developed as a SEAL…abilities that only faith can awaken.

TCR Episode #93 | Kyle Mills - ENEMY AT THE GATES
Monday Sep 06, 2021
Monday Sep 06, 2021
In this episode, #1 New York Times bestselling author Kyle Mills returns to discuss his latest Vince Flynn/Mitch Rapp thriller - ENEMY AT THE GATES.
Picking up where the “tour de force” (The Providence Journal) Total Power left off, the next thriller in the Mitch Rapp series follows the CIA’s top operative as he searches for a high-level mole with the power to rewrite the world order.
Mills is the author of over twenty novels, including seven in the Mitch Rapp universe created by the late, great Vince Flynn.

TCR Episode #92 | Tess Gerritsen & Gary Braver - CHOOSE ME
Monday Aug 30, 2021
Monday Aug 30, 2021
In this episode, the Crew goes behind the scenes with New York Times bestseller Tess Gerritsen and acclaimed thriller writer Gary Braver to discuss their collaborative thriller, CHOOSE ME.
“A spellbinding mystery. Gerritsen and Braver’s expert storytelling is on full display.”―Karin Slaughter, New York Times and #1 international bestselling author
International bestselling author Tess Gerritsen has written twenty-eight suspense novels, with more than thirty million copies sold. Her books have been translated into forty languages, and her series featuring homicide detective Jane Rizzoli and medical examiner Maura Isles inspired the hit TNT television series Rizzoli & Isles, starring Angie Harmon and Sasha Alexander.
Gary Braver―pen name of college professor Gary Goshgarian―is the bestselling author of eight critically acclaimed mysteries and thrillers, including Gray Matter and Flashback, the first thriller to win the Massachusetts Book Award. His work has been translated into several languages; two have been optioned for film, including Elixir. As Gary Goshgarian, he teaches science fiction, horror fiction, bestsellers, and fiction writing at Northeastern University.

TCR Episode #91 | Ace Atkins - THE HEATHENS
Monday Aug 23, 2021
Monday Aug 23, 2021
In this episode, the Crew goes behind the scenes with New York Times bestselling crime noir author Ace Atkins to discuss his latest Quinn Colson thriller, THE HEATHENS.
About Ace:
Ace Atkins has been nominated for every major award in crime fiction, including the Edgar three times, twice for novels about former U.S. Army Ranger Quinn Colson. He has written nine books in the Colson series and continued Robert B. Parker’s iconic Spenser character after Parker’s death in 2010, adding seven best-selling novels in that series. A former newspaper reporter and SEC football player, Ace also writes essays and investigative pieces for several national magazines including Time, Outside and Garden & Gun.
Ace lives in Oxford, Mississippi with his family, where he’s friend to many dogs and several bartenders.

TCR Episode #90 | Ben Coes - THE ISLAND
Monday Aug 16, 2021
Monday Aug 16, 2021
In this episode, the Crew goes behind the scenes with New York Times bestselling author Ben Coes to discuss his latest Dewey Andreas thriller, THE ISLAND.
Coes is a graduate of Columbia University, where he was awarded the Bennet Cerf Memorial Prize--the university's writing award. He was also a Fellow at Harvard University's Kennedy School of Government.
Coes also worked at the White House unders Ronald Reagan and served as a White House-appointed speechwriter to the Sec. of Energy. He also spent some time working in the oil sector for Boone Pickens.
